AFTER providing a finalist in each of the past two editions, there are no teams from the Mid-Cheshire Bowling Association in this season’s last eight.
Wharton Cons, winners in 2012, bowed out by nine chalks against Tixall at Orford War Memorial in Warrington on Saturday.
The Wirral outfit were conquered by runners-up Castle Private at the semi-finals stage last year.
However a 202-193 success keeps alive their hopes of going one better this time around.
Rudheath bowed out against Nursery by a 14-point margin at Coronation, while there were heavy defeats elsewhere for Frodsham Red Lion – against holders Lloyd Hotel A – and Beech Tree.
The Barnton club could not halt the progress of St Oswald’s, from Warrington, at Mere Parish.
Lloyd Hotel A have been paired with Tixall in the quarter finals draw.
Matches take place on July 12.
